Q: Is 866,113,487 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 866,113,487 is a composite number.

Why is 866,113,487 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 866,113,487 can be evenly divided by 1 7,993 108,359 and 866,113,487, with no remainder.

Since 866,113,487 cannot be divided by just 1 and 866,113,487, it is a composite number.
